Fortnite finally brought back a volume that no one expected to return, Ammunition Major Skin Set. Considered the sixth rarest item in the entire game, fans will make it a point to pick up this leather hook, fishing rod, and sinker when it drops into the shop more than two years later. Fortnite describes this skin as: “Players can count on Munitions Major to hold back the line should war break out. He is ready to fight his enemies 24/7 in his military uniform.”

This character was added to the game on February 28, 2019 and was never added again after it was removed. Therefore, as is customary with all rare skins in the game, this skin series quickly became one of the most requested cosmetics in the game, placing it at number six on the rarity list. This returning skin isn’t terribly expensive either, as it only costs around 800 V points, unlike the newer skin which costs almost three times that.
